Risks and Impacts to Note Before Deletion Before submitting an account deletion request, users should fully understand and confirm the following: 1. After the account is deleted, the login eligibility, membership status, device-binding relationships, on-site benefits, historical preference settings, and similar items associated with the account may be deleted or anonymized, and are generally not recoverable. 2. If the account contains unused membership services, value-added services, benefit packages, promotional benefits, or other account-related service content, these may no longer be usable after deletion. 3. If the account is currently bound to an Apple App Store auto-renewing subscription, deleting the account does not automatically cancel the Apple subscription charges. Users should cancel the subscription themselves through their Apple device system or the App Store subscription management page to avoid subsequent auto-renewal. 4. Where laws and regulations, regulatory requirements, tax requirements, dispute handling, network security obligations, or transaction record-keeping requirements mandate that certain data be retained, the platform will continue to store the relevant information within the legally prescribed scope and period, and will delete or anonymize it thereafter. 5. Data Handling Rules After Account Deletion After account deletion is complete, the platform will delete, de-identify, anonymize, or retain user data as legally required, based on the business scenario, technical feasibility, and legal requirements: 1. Data typically deleted or anonymized: account profile, login identifiers, device-binding relationships, service preferences, non-essential history records, and personal data directly associated with the account; 2. Data retained by law: information that must be retained under applicable laws and regulations, regulatory requirements, financial audits, tax compliance, information security, dispute resolution, anti-fraud, network log retention, and similar obligations; 3. Technical backup data: due to system backup, disaster recovery switchover, or log archiving mechanisms, some data may not be immediately and completely erased from backup media. However, the platform will delete it once the backup rotation cycle ends or when technically feasible, and will not use it for routine business processing during the retention period, except as otherwise provided by laws and regulations. 8. Notes on Apple Subscriptions, Refunds, and Billing If a user purchases an auto-renewing subscription, membership service, or other digital service through the Apple App Store, please note in particular: 1. Deleting the account does not automatically cancel the user's Apple auto-renewing subscription; 2. Users should go to the system subscription management page on their iPhone or iPad, or use the App Store subscription management function, to cancel it themselves; 3. Fees already paid, refund rules, subscription charges, and refund requests are generally governed by the payment and refund rules of the Apple App Store; 4. If the platform supports setting "delete the account after the current subscription period ends," the platform may offer this option. If the user wishes to delete the account immediately, they may still proceed according to the platform's process but should monitor the subscription cancellation status themselves. 9.
